加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.1asp.com.cn/)- 建站、低代码、办公协同、大数据、云通信!
当前位置: 首页 > 教程 > 正文

资深站长亲授:PHP核心到文件进阶

发布时间:2025-12-05 08:35:43 所属栏目:教程 来源:DaWei
导读:  作为中间件架构师,我经常接触到各种后端技术栈的优化和部署问题。PHP作为一个历史悠久的开发语言,其核心机制和文件处理方式在实际应用中至关重要。  资深站长在长期实践中总结出,PHP的核心运行机制决定了程

  作为中间件架构师,我经常接触到各种后端技术栈的优化和部署问题。PHP作为一个历史悠久的开发语言,其核心机制和文件处理方式在实际应用中至关重要。


  资深站长在长期实践中总结出,PHP的核心运行机制决定了程序的性能表现。从SAPI到内核结构,每个环节都影响着请求的处理效率。理解这些底层原理,有助于我们在部署时做出更合理的配置决策。


  文件处理是PHP应用中最常见的操作之一。无论是静态资源访问还是动态内容生成,都需要对文件系统有深入的理解。合理使用缓存、避免频繁IO操作,是提升系统响应速度的关键。


  在实际项目中,我们经常会遇到文件路径错误、权限不足或编码不一致的问题。这些问题看似简单,却可能成为性能瓶颈或安全隐患。建议在开发阶段就建立规范的文件管理流程。


  PHP的文件函数如fopen、file_get_contents等,虽然方便但也有局限性。对于大文件处理,需要考虑流式读取和内存优化策略,避免因内存溢出导致服务崩溃。


  另外,PHP的自动加载机制也值得重视。合理的命名空间设计和类文件组织方式,能显著提高代码的可维护性和执行效率。同时,避免不必要的文件包含也是优化方向之一。


AI推荐的图示,仅供参考

  在高并发场景下,文件锁的使用要格外谨慎。不当的锁机制可能导致死锁或资源争用,进而影响整个系统的稳定性。建议结合其他缓存手段进行替代。


  建议定期对服务器上的PHP文件进行清理和归档。冗余文件不仅占用磁盘空间,还可能带来潜在的安全风险。良好的文件管理习惯,是系统长期稳定运行的基础。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章